| I'm looking to get a Cooper and have decided not to go for the factory fit Nav system as (a) I love the central speedo and (b) I don't reckon you'd get much consideration on resell for the Nav. So I'm looking into aftermarket solutions, and like the look of the various head unit replacement options from Kenwood, Clarion and Alpine (and I'm sure others), that have the motorised spin out wide screen TFTs for nav, DVD, and TV, etc. Question though, has anybody fitted a solution like this in a new Mini and how do you find it? Does the screen get in the way of the speedo or can you angle it to avoid this. Can anybody recommend one system over another? Your thoughts / comments most welcome! cheers... holty. |
